Select Medical (NYSE:SEM – Get Free Report) last issued its quarterly earnings results on Thursday, February 20th. The health services provider reported $0.18 earnings per share for the quarter, missing analysts’ consensus estimates of $0.29 by ($0.11). Select Medical had a return on equity of 14.04% and a net margin of 3.23%. The business had revenue of $1.31 billion for the quarter, compared to analysts’ expectations of $1.50 billion. Analysts anticipate that Select Medical Holdings Co. will post 1.17 earnings per share for the current year.

About Select Medical
Select Medical Holdings Corporation, through its subsidiaries, operates critical illness recovery hospitals, rehabilitation hospitals, outpatient rehabilitation clinics, and occupational health centers in the United States. It operates in four segments: Critical Illness Recovery Hospital, Rehabilitation Hospital, Outpatient Rehabilitation, and Concentra.
